										<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Global warming represents one of the most pressing challenges of our era. The Earth&#8217;s average temperature has been rising consistently, primarily due to human activities such as fossil fuel combustion, deforestation, and industrial processes. It is imperative that we take swift, effective action to counter this phenomenon. This discourse delineates various strategies for protecting our planet and highlights global efforts that inspire collective action toward environmental sustainability.</p>
<p>To commence, we must understand the multifaceted nature of climate change. While individual actions are crucial, the onus also rests upon governments, corporations, non-profit organizations, and communities worldwide. Comprehensive strategies can be employed at local, national, and international levels to mitigate climate change impacts.</p>
<p>One of the most effective methods to combat global warming is transitioning to renewable energy sources. Solar, wind, hydropower, and geothermal energy are not only sustainable but also reduce reliance on fossil fuels. Countries like Denmark and Germany have made remarkable progress in wind and solar energy deployment, setting a benchmark for others globally. The push for renewable energy not only curtails greenhouse gas emissions but also creates jobs and fosters economic growth.</p>
<p>Promoting energy efficiency in buildings, transportation, and industries is another vital tactic. Simple actions, such as enhancing insulation in homes, utilizing energy-efficient appliances, and adopting electric vehicles, lead to significant reductions in energy consumption. Cities like San Francisco have enacted policies mandating energy audits for buildings, demonstrating an effective approach to reducing energy waste and emissions.</p>
<p>Forestry management and reforestation play a pivotal role in carbon sequestration. Trees absorb carbon dioxide from the atmosphere, thus alleviating the severity of global warming. Initiatives like the Bonn Challenge aim to restore 150 million hectares of deforested and degraded land by 2020. These global commitments inspire countries to reexamine their land-use practices and implement more sustainable forestry management techniques.</p>
<p>Another aspect to consider is the importance of sustainable agriculture. Traditional farming practices often contribute to greenhouse gas emissions. However, by adopting practices such as crop rotation, agroforestry, and organic farming, we can diminish the carbon footprint of food production. As exemplified by regenerative agriculture initiatives in Africa, incorporating indigenous knowledge can substantially enhance soil health and increase resilience to climate change.</p>
<p>Global participation is indispensable for successful climate action. The Paris Agreement epitomizes the collaborative effort to limit global temperature rise to below 2 degrees Celsius. Countries voluntarily commit to reducing their emissions while tracking accountability through nationally determined contributions (NDCs). This agreement has galvanized international dialogue, leading to heightened awareness and cooperation among nations.</p>
<p>Public awareness and community engagement are vital in the fight against climate change. Grassroots movements, such as Fridays for Future, initiated by youth activists like Greta Thunberg, have inspired millions worldwide to demand urgent action from leaders and policymakers. Education plays an integral role; informing communities about climate science empowers individuals to make sustainable choices and advocate for systemic change.</p>
<p>Moreover, fostering innovation and technological advancements is crucial for the development of solutions that mitigate climate change. Investments in clean technologies can lead to breakthroughs that revolutionize energy generation, carbon capture, and sustainable materials. The transition to a circular economy, wherein waste is minimized and resources are reused, is crucial for diminishing pollution and conserving ecosystems.</p>
<p>Engaging in policy advocacy is another integral component of climate action. Individuals and organizations must hold governments accountable for their climate commitments, pushing for stringent environmental regulations and sustainability initiatives. Advocacy groups can amplify local voices, ensuring that marginalized communities are included in climate discussions and efforts, as they often face the brunt of climate impacts.</p>
<p>Furthermore, biodiversity preservation is essential for maintaining the resilience of ecosystems in the face of climate change. Protecting natural habitats, such as wetlands and forests, safeguards the myriad of species that play integral roles in ecological balance. Initiatives like the Convention on Biological Diversity serve as platforms for global discussions aimed at protecting biodiversity and ecosystems from the adverse effects of climate change.</p>
<p>Climate adaptation strategies are equally vital. Vulnerable communities must be equipped to face the consequences of climate change, such as rising sea levels and extreme weather events. Investments in adaptive infrastructure, such as flood defenses and drought-resistant crops, can help mitigate risks and provide communities the resilience necessary to weather climate adversities.</p>
<p>In conclusion, combating global warming necessitates a concerted effort across all sectors of society. Transitioning to renewable energy, enhancing energy efficiency, promoting sustainable agriculture, and fostering innovation are crucial strategies in this endeavor. The collective responsibility borne by individuals, organizations, and governments creates a tapestry of action that can collectively mitigate climate change. Global efforts such as the Paris Agreement and campaigns led by youth activists highlight the power of unity in addressing one of humanity’s greatest challenges. Embracing these strategies can inspire future generations to continue the fight for a healthier, more sustainable planet.</p>

										<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Water is often regarded as a ubiquitous resource that flows freely through our daily lives. But have you ever pondered the question: What if we could live in a more water-wise society? What if by simply saving water, we could cultivate a kinder reality for our planet? By adopting intentional water conservation practices, we not only alleviate the strain on our ecological systems but also contribute positively to the climate crisis.</p>
<p>In an increasingly arid world, it becomes paramount to scrutinize our daily consumption of this precious resource. Globally, more than two billion people live in water-stressed regions, and climate change exacerbates these conditions. It leads to unpredictable rainfall patterns and prolonged droughts. The simple act of conserving water emerges as an indispensable strategy in this complex interplay of environmental challenges.</p>
<p>One of the primary avenues for fostering a water-wise climate is through mindful residential habits. For instance, consider your daily shower routine. By shortening shower times by just a few minutes, households can save a surprising quantity of water. The average shower consumes about 2.1 gallons per minute, meaning reducing shower time can result in significant conservation. This not only preserves water but also mitigates the energy used in heating water, creating a ripple effect that benefits both the environment and household energy bills.</p>
<p>Moreover, the challenge extends beyond the bathroom. Toilets are notorious for their high water usage, accounting for nearly 30% of a home&#8217;s water consumption. Upgrading to water-efficient fixtures, such as dual-flush toilets or composting toilets, can drastically reduce water use. Ask yourself, could you manage to fit a few composting actions into your daily routine? Such a shift not only aids in water conservation but also aligns with broader sustainability goals.</p>
<p>Next, let&#8217;s examine our gardens. Traditional gardens often require copious amounts of water to maintain their lush beauty. Embracing xeriscaping—a landscaping method that emphasizes drought-resistant plants—offers a revolutionary approach. This technique not only reduces water use significantly but also fosters biodiversity, as native plants typically attract local pollinators essential for healthy ecosystems. Imagine transforming your yard into a vibrant oasis that thrives on minimal irrigation while providing habitat for wildlife. Isn’t that a delightful challenge?</p>
<p>In addition to individual actions, public policies and community initiatives play a critical role in promoting water conservation. Community education programs about the local water cycle and the importance of stewardship can galvanize collective action. Participating in or even initiating local conservation campaigns can amplify your impact. Consider hosting workshops or lectures focusing on sustainable practices, engaging neighbors in discussions about the water crisis. Creating community gardens might also serve dual purposes of enhancing food security and fostering a sense of community cohesion. How many water-saving ideas could you bring together to enact real change in your neighborhood?</p>
<p>The technological realm offers further innovative solutions. Smart devices in our homes can help in monitoring water usage and promoting efficient habits. For example, moisture sensors can ensure that irrigation systems operate only when necessary, thus preventing waste. Water conservation applications can help track usage patterns and suggest strategies for improvement. Imagine the empowerment that comes with real-time data—transforming passive consumers into active stewards. It is a task within reach, waiting for proactive individuals to embrace this opportunity.</p>
<p>The economic implications of water conservation cannot be overlooked either. Water scarcity can lead to inflated costs for communities, ultimately affecting everything from agriculture to industry. Adopting water conservation practises not only protects the environment but also buffers against these economic shocks. Providing education on the financial benefits of conservation can unlock a willingness to adapt habits; after all, sustainability often intersects with savings. Could you visualize a world where every drop saved translates into financial empowerment?</p>
<p>Addressing the climate crisis demands a collective, synergistic approach. While individual actions are vital, systemic change is equally crucial. Advocating for policies that support sustainable water management—such as watershed protection and investment in infrastructure for stormwater management—will create a long-term framework for success. Lobbying local governments to adopt stringent water use regulations or support for green infrastructure projects would demonstrate a commitment to a water-wise future.</p>
<p>Education is a cornerstone of sustainable change. Educators at all levels can develop curricula that highlight the importance of water conservation, emphasizing the delicate balance that exists within local ecosystems. Incorporating these teachings into classrooms not only plants the seeds of awareness in young minds but also cultivates a generation of informed activists. How might we foster a new paradigm where future leaders view water conservation as integral to their roles in society?</p>
<p>Ultimately, the notion of being &#8220;Water Wise&#8221; transcends the mere act of conserving this vital resource. It embodies a commitment to environmental stewardship and climate justice. Each decision we make, from the way we garden to the technologies we embrace, can have profound implications for our planet’s health. So, will you take on the challenge of becoming more water wise? By fostering collective consciousness around conservation, we can engender a kinder climate for generations to come.</p>
